Our Poisson model, built from each side's real season scoring and conceding rates, has Toulouse at 25.8%, the draw at 21.7%, and Lille at 52.5% to win.
The single most likely scoreline in our model is 1-1 at 9.5% — treat any single scoreline price with caution given how spread out the probability distribution is across a low-scoring match.

Form Guide — Last 5
Toulouse
Toulouse’s recent five-game run reads D‑W‑W‑D‑L, highlighted by a 2‑1 win away at Strasbourg and a 2‑1 home victory over Lyon. Those two wins show they can score, but the 0‑2 home loss to Lyon and a 2‑2 draw with Monaco reveal defensive frailties, underscoring why a Lille win is plausible.
Lille
Lille have posted W‑D‑W‑L‑W, including a 2‑0 away win at Angers and a 1‑0 victory on the road at Paris FC. Their ability to win away, combined with a clean sheet in the Angers game, supports the expectation that they will outscore Toulouse.
Head-to-Head
In the last five meetings Lille have won four, most recently a 4‑0 away thrashing in April 2026, confirming a clear historical advantage that aligns with the Lille win pick.
